A Scandinavian game provider Popiplay has signed a partnership deal with QTech Games, one of the leading game aggregators, active in different markets worldwide.
What this means is that players from different countries will now have access to all Popiplay games. Let’s take a look at this partnership in more detail.
Popiplay Expands to Key Markets
Thanks to the new collaboration, Popiplay games will see a light of day in some of the key markets worldwide.
Thanks to QTech’s vast network, players from different countries in Asia, Africa and Latin America will have access to some of the popular games such as Area 69, Detective Donut and Bison Horizon Hold and Win.

QTech Games Adds More To Their Portfolio
Popiplay has been consistent throughout the years, launching new and exciting games. Philip Doftvik, CEO at QTech Games is happy to offer Popiplay games to their partners:
We’re excited to bring their dynamic and visually distinctive games to our partners, enhancing the diversity and excitement of our growing portfolio.
The new deal helps QTech Games strengthen their position, as they already have an impressive array of over 5,000 games from more than 100 providers.
